The top crypto prices today witnessed a massive bearish turn as the Bitcoin (BTC) price even plunged to the $65,000 level. In contrast, the Ethereum price dipped below the $3,300 mark. Meanwhile, other top altcoins, such as Cardano (ADA), Solana (SOL) and XRP noticed a significant plunge.
The Bitcoin price was down by 4.98% reaching $67,582.00 at the time of writing on Saturday, April 13. On the other hand, it’s trading volume spiked 56.89% to $47.40 billion in the last 24 hours. Whilst, the crypto held a market capitalization of $1.33 trillion.
In the altcoin arena, the Ethereum price plummeted 8.35% to $3,254.32 at press time with a market valuation of $390.86 billion. Whilst, ETH saw its trading volume surge by 82.12%, reaching $24.87 billion. Meanwhile, the Binance Coin (BNB) price plunged 4.04%, reaching $590.80. On the contrary, its 24-hour trade skyrocketed 134.24% to $2.91 billion.
The Solana price extended below the $160 mark amid the bearish session today. The Solana price crashed 11.77%, settling at $153.95. In contrast, SOL witnessed a 106.97%% spike in trade volume to $5.50 billion in the last 24 hours. Whilst, the XRP price dropped below the $0.55 amid the decline. The XRP price recorded a dip of 10.64%, reaching $0.5483. On the other hand, XRP’s trading volume skyrocketed 166.17% to $3.16 billion.
Meanwhile, the Cardano price was down by 13.36% to $0.5111 today. Whilst, ADA recorded a staggering increase of 282.83% in its 24-hour trading volume, settling at $1.26 billion. As the top crypto prices declined, the popular meme coins followed. The Dogecoin price crashed 12.47% to $0.1747 while its rival, Shiba Inu price plummeted 11.13% and traded at $0.00002465.

The Pepe Coin (PEPE) crypto, a trending Solana meme coin, registered a massive plunge today. At press time, the Pepe Coin price was down by 20.36% to $0.00000594 with a market valuation of $2.49 billion. In contrast, the 24-hour trade volume for PEPE surged by 71.58% to $1.29 billion.
Due to the ongoing bearish trend, none of the top cryptocurrencies were in the green.
